NBY underwent a dramatic business transformation with revenue collapsing 99.4% from $60.8M to $370K while simultaneously raising significant capital that increased cash from $430K to $8.0M.
This represents a fundamental pivot away from NBY's previous operating business model, as evidenced by the near-total revenue collapse and massive inventory reduction of 73.4%. The company appears to be in early stages of executing a "new direction" mentioned in the filings, but the dramatic increase in losses to $22.1M and SG&A expenses doubling suggest execution challenges and high cash burn during this transition period.
NBY's financials reflect a company in radical transformation, with revenue virtually disappearing (down 99.4% to just $370K) while inventory was liquidated down 73.4% to $765K. Despite raising substantial capital that boosted cash from $430K to $8.0M, the company dramatically increased its loss profile with net losses expanding to $22.1M and SG&A expenses more than doubling to $18.1M. The balance sheet deteriorated significantly with stockholders' equity plunging from -$129K to -$23.2M and total liabilities surging nearly 800% to $31.9M, indicating a company burning through capital rapidly while pivoting to an entirely new business model.
